Roles We Staff Across Pennsylvania
AI Infrastructure Engineers & Cloud Architects
Design and implement GPU-heavy, high-density sites for AI workloads. Their expertise ensures facilities meet the scale and performance demands of next-gen compute.
Construction & Project Managers
Manage large-scale, multi-structure builds and phased campus expansions. These leaders coordinate contractors and schedules to hit delivery milestones.
Data Center Operations Managers
Oversee uptime, compliance, and efficiency across massive facilities. Ops managers keep high-value workloads running without disruption.
Environmental & Energy Specialists
Support sustainability and compliance by planning water use, cooling strategies, and carbon-free energy integration. They ensure projects align with environmental standards while maintaining reliability.
Skilled Trades & Facility Technicians
Thousands of electricians, HVAC pros, and facility techs are needed to build, maintain, and optimize Pennsylvania’s growing data center footprint.
